摘要
The existence of Super-GZK particles, cosmic rays above 10(20) eV, Was well established by the AGASA experiment. Recent data from AGASA strongly suggests the existence of compact sources, event clusters. These two pieces of experimental evidence seem to be contradictory to each other and are difficult to be explained by simple theoretical models. The origin of the highest energy cosmic rays became more mysterious with the increase of statistics. We will review the experimental results of AGASA and discuss the origin of the highest energy cosmic rays. The status of our future project telescope array is also reported.
